Duties
- Assist residents with Activities of Daily Living (ADLs), including bathing, dressing, grooming, and mobility.
- Administer medications following HIPAA guidelines and care plans to ensure safe patient care.
- Prepare nutritious meals aligned with dietary needs and assist residents during meal times to promote independence and social interaction.
- Maintain a clean and safe environment by performing regular cleaning duties in residents' living areas and common spaces.
- Document care activities accurately in compliance with HIPAA regulations and facility policies.
- Engage in patient observation to identify potential health issues early and support overall patient monitoring efforts.
- Provide emotional support and companionship, fostering a positive atmosphere that encourages social engagement.
